Add dependency on JUnit Platform Launcher for IDEA
This commit introduces an explicit dependency on the latest JUnit Platform Launcher API so that it overrides whatever is bundled by default in IntelliJ IDEA. This allows a more seamless upgrade to newer versions of JUnit 5 and the JUnit Platform before IDEA has been officially updated to support those versions.
